Leonardo Esposito
CODE Author
Dino Esposito is the author of “Programming ASP.NET MVC” for Microsoft Press as well as “Programming ASP.NET 4” and other bestselling books such as “Microsoft ® .NET: Architecting Applications for the Enterprise”. Regular contributor to MSDN Magazine and DevProConnections Magazine, Dino is a frequent speaker at industry events all over the world including Microsoft TechED and DevConnections. After a decade of Web development, Dino jumped on the mobile bandwagon and is actively developing for iOs, Android and WP7.
Articles Authored
- 10 Good Practices for ASP.NET MVC Apps
- A Crash Course on Custom ASP.NET Data-bound Controls
- A Look Under the Hood of Windows Forms Data Binding
- A Not-So-Quick Tour of the Web DataGrid Control
- ADO.NET Best Practices
- ADO.NET Best Practices - Part II
- All Input Data is Evil-So Make Sure You Handle It Correctly and with Due Care
- Android for .NET Developers
- ASP.NET: Extending the Power of Web Pages with User Controls
- Challenges, Pains, and Points of Today’s Software Development
- Cryptography the .NET Way
- Customize the Windows Forms DataGrid Control
- Discovering MooTools
- Dissecting and Putting the Visual Studio 2005 Generated Data Access Layer Into Perspective
- Enable Your Windows Forms Applications to Drag-and-Drop Data Objects
- Five ASP.NET Controls You Might Be Craving
- Implications and Repercussions of Partial Classes in the .NET Framework 2.0
- Managing Processes in .NET
- Multi-view Pages for Web Sites: Client, Server, or Both?
- Planning Web Solutions Today: Web Forms, ASP.NET MVC, Web API, and OWIN. Oh My!
- Stateful Network-Deployable .NET Components Use Isolated Storage
- The .NET File System Object Model
- The Easiest Path to Windows 8: HTML + CSS + JavaScript
- The Mythical Business Layer
- The Software Comedy: State of the Art
- Top-Ten Annotations and Remarks about the Wonderful and Powerful New Set of Features in ASP.NET 2.0
- What ASP.NET 5 Means to a Technical Manager
- What's New in the Visual Studio 2005 Toolbox for Windows Applications?